(c) all gas shall not contain more than five
grains of total sulphur, nor more than one
fourth (1/4) of one grain of hydrogen
sulphide per one hundred (100) cubic feet;
(d) not contain more than two-tenths of one
percent (0.2%) by volume of oxygen, and
Shipper shall make every reasonable effort to
keep the gas free of oxygen;
(e) not contain more than four percent (4%) by
volume of a combined total of carbon dioxide
and nitrogen components; provided, however,
that the total carbon dioxide content shall
not exceed three percent (3%) by volume;
(f) have a temperature of not more than one
hundred twenty degrees (120 degrees)
Fahrenheit, and not less than fifty (50
degrees) Fahrenheit;
(g) have been dehydrated by Shipper for removal
of entrained water present therein in a vapor
state, and in no event contain more than
seven (7) pounds of entrained water per
million cubic feet, at a pressure base of
fourteen and seventy three hundredths (14.73)
pounds per square inch and a temperature of
sixty degrees (60 degrees) Fahrenheit as
determined by dew-point apparatus approved by
the Bureau of Mines or such other apparatus
as may be mutually agreed upon.
